Binghamton University: 'Study Drugs' Set the Stage for Other Drug Use and Mental Health Decline
March 13, 2024
March 13, 2024
BINGHAMTON, New York, March 13 (TNSres) -- Binghamton University issued the following news:
By John Brhel
Taking "study drugs" like Adderall without a diagnosis is not only dangerous in itself, but can lead to other drug use and a decline in mental health, according to new research from Binghamton University.
